Why Metropolitan Cathedral of St Peter matters culturally
Cultural significance of Metropolitan Cathedral of St Peter
The Metropolitan Cathedral of St Peter, located on Via dell'Indipendenza, showcases a blend of architectural styles, reflecting Bologna's rich history. It is a significant religious site in the city, often noted for its grand facade and intricate interiors. Visitors can appreciate its historical context as part of Bologna's ecclesiastical heritage.
